Introduction to Dapsone and its Role in Healthcare Treatments
Dapsone is a medication that has been widely used in healthcare treatments for several decades. It belongs to the class of drugs known as sulfones and has proven to be effective in the management of various medical conditions. Dapsone primarily functions as an antibiotic and anti-inflammatory agent, making it a versatile drug that can be utilized in different healthcare settings.
Primary Uses and Benefits of Dapsone
Dapsone has been predominantly utilized for the treatment of leprosy, a chronic infectious disease caused by the bacterium Mycobacterium leprae. It has demonstrated considerable efficacy in treating leprosy by inhibiting the growth of the bacteria and reducing inflammation in affected tissues.
In addition to leprosy, Dapsone also serves as a valuable treatment option for other dermatological conditions, such as dermatitis herpetiformis, a chronic blistering skin disease associated with gluten sensitivity. The drug’s anti-inflammatory properties help alleviate symptoms and promote healing in these cases.
Furthermore, Dapsone has shown promising results in the treatment of certain autoimmune disorders, including bullous pemphigoid and linear IgA disease. By modulating the immune response and reducing inflammation, Dapsone helps manage symptoms and improve the quality of life for individuals with these conditions.

Pharmacokinetics of Dapsone
Dapsone is a medication that is widely used in healthcare treatments for various medical conditions. Understanding the pharmacokinetics of Dapsone is crucial for optimizing its effectiveness and minimizing potential side effects. This section provides an overview of the absorption, distribution, metabolism, and excretion processes of Dapsone in the body.
Absorption
After oral administration, Dapsone is rapidly and almost completely absorbed from the gastrointestinal tract. The peak plasma concentration is usually reached within 2 to 8 hours. Food intake does not significantly affect its absorption, making it a convenient medication to take regardless of meals.
Distribution
Dapsone is extensively distributed throughout the body. It readily crosses cell membranes and is widely distributed in various tissues, including the lungs, liver, and skin. The drug is known to accumulate in skin tissues, contributing to its effectiveness in dermatological conditions.
Metabolism
Dapsone undergoes extensive hepatic metabolism, primarily through the liver enzyme CYP2E1. The major metabolite formed is monoacetyl dapsone (MADDS), which also possesses antimicrobial activity. The metabolism of Dapsone is highly variable among individuals, influenced by factors such as genetics and co-administered medications.
Excretion
The elimination half-life of Dapsone ranges from 21 to 35 hours. The primary route of elimination is through urine, with approximately 70-80% of the drug excreted unchanged or as its metabolites. Renal impairment may substantially affect the drug’s clearance and require dosage adjustments in patients with impaired kidney function.

Recommended dosage and potential side effects of Dapsone
When it comes to the usage of Dapsone for various medical conditions, it is crucial to follow the recommended dosage guidelines provided by healthcare professionals. The appropriate dosage may vary depending on the specific condition being treated. Here, we provide some general information on the dosage and potential side effects of Dapsone to help you better understand its usage.
Recommended Dosage
The recommended dosage of Dapsone can differ based on the medical condition being treated. It is essential to consult with your healthcare provider for personalized dosage instructions. However, here are some standard guidelines:
- For Leprosy: The usual adult dosage is 100 mg to 200 mg of Dapsone daily, taken orally. The dosage for children may vary based on their weight.
- For Dermatitis Herpetiformis: The typical adult dosage ranges from 50 mg to 300 mg of Dapsone daily, taken orally.
- For Pneumocystis jirovecii Pneumonia (PCP): The recommended dosage for adults is 100 mg of Dapsone daily, taken orally in combination with other medications.
It is important to note that these dosages are general guidelines, and the specific dosage for an individual may depend on various factors, including their overall health and medical history. Always follow the instructions provided by your healthcare professional and never exceed the recommended dosage without proper supervision.
